DESCRIPTION:The feast of the Nativity of John the Baptist is celebrated on 
 June 24 in both Catholic\, Lutheran\, and Anglican calendars\, marking six
  months before Christmas. According to the Gospel of Luke (1:36)\, Elizabe
 th is described as a 'relative' of Mary\, the mother of Jesus\, highlighti
 ng the familial connection between the two figures.\n\nKey Highlights of t
 he Christian Event\nA special Mass is held on this day at Ein Karem\, at t
 he Church of St. John the Baptist\, which is believed to be built on the s
 ite of the home of Zacharias and Elizabeth.\n\nNotable Holy Land Sites to 
 Explore\n  \n     Church of the Visitation in Ein Karem\, a significant pi
 lgrimage site where Mary visited Elizabeth.\n  \n     Monastery of St. Joh
 n in the Wilderness\, located in the heart of the Judean hills\, just 1.8 
 miles from Ein Karem\, the birthplace of St. John\, and about 4.5 miles we
 st of Jerusalem.\n\n https://holylandtourstravel.com/component/rseventspro

DESCRIPTION:The Feast of Saints Peter and Paul is a significant liturgical 
 celebration that honors the martyrdom of the apostles Saint Peter and Sain
 t Paul in Rome. It is observed on June 29\, with special celebrations in I
 srael on July 12 and July 13.\n\nKey Highlights of the Christian Event\nTh
 e feast is commemorated in Capernaum on the Sea of Galilee\, celebrated on
  July 12. On July 13\, the Feast of the Twelve Apostles is observed in the
  Church of the Apostles in Tiberias.\n\nNoteworthy Holy Land Sites to Visi
 t\n  \n     Capernaum (Matthew 4:13\, Matthew 13:54\, Matthew 17:24\, Luke
  7\, Mark 1:2\, John 4:46\, John 4:54) – a key location in the Lord’s mini
 stry\, where many miracles were performed. It is also the place where Pete
 r’s mother-in-law was healed (Luke 4:38-40).\n  \n     Bethsaida – the bir
 thplace of Saints Peter\, Andrew\, and Philip. This ancient fishing villag
 e lies near the point where the Jordan River enters the Sea of Galilee.\n 
  Visit Kibbutz Nof Ginosar to see the Ancient Jesus Boat\, a 2\,000-year-o
 ld boat used during the time of Jesus and his disciples.\n  \n     Old Jaf
 fa – where Peter traveled from Lydda to raise Tabitha from the dead (Acts 
 9:36-42)\, and where he stayed at the house of Simon the Tanner.\n  \n    
  Caesarea – where Saint Peter baptized the first Gentile\, Cornelius\, and
  where the gospel message was first shared with non-Jews. This is also whe
 re Paul was imprisoned by the Romans for two years before being sent to Ta
 rsus.\n https://holylandtourstravel.com/component/rseventspro/event/194-fe
